Fulton vs Ellisville
Side-by-side comparison
How does Fulton, MS compare to Ellisville, MS? Fulton has a population of 4,511 with a median household income of $56,620, while Ellisville has 4,593 residents and a median income of $32,853.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Fulton, MS | Ellisville, MS |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 4,511 | 4,593 | -1.8% |
| Median Age | 33.2 | 32.5 | +2.2% |
| Foreign Born % | 0.4% | 4.6% | -91.3% |
| Metric | Fulton | Ellisville |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$56,620 | $32,853 | +72.3% |
| Unemployment | 6.6% | 9.5% | -30.5% |
| Poverty Rate | 9.6% | 34.6% | -72.3% |
| Bachelor's+ | 20.9% | 19.3% | +8.3% |
| Metric | Fulton | Ellisville |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$140,300 | $97,000 | +44.6% |
| Median Rent | $738/mo | $797/mo | -7.4% |
| Housing Units | 1,602 | 1,397 | +14.7% |
